I'm not sure which oil makes it lather like that, but I'm guessing it's the coconut oil. Atleast that's what I read in a couple of books. Here's a recipe that I tried out day before yesterday. It's already foaming like crazy 2 days later. I know I'm supposed to let it sit for 2 weeks, but I played around with the left overs.
Here it is :
Old Shaving Soap
38 ounces vegetable shortening
24 ounces coconut oil
24 ounces olive oil
32 ounces rainwater
11.5 ounces lye

--It says the lather is reminiscent of the old shaving soap, mug and brush.
